<Service mode operation procedures>
1) With the printer power turned off, while pressing the Reset button, press and hold the Power button. (DO NOT release the buttons.)
(The Power LED lights.)
2) While holding the Power button, release the Reset button. (DO NOT release the Power button.)
3) While holding the Power button, press the Reset button 2 times, and then release both the Power and Reset buttons. (Each time the
Reset button is pressed, cycles of blinking of the Alarm LED and Power LED start and a mode becomes the menu selection.)
4) When the LED lights in green, press the Reset button the specified number of time (s) according to the function listed in the table
below. (Each time the Reset button is pressed, cycles of blinking of the Alarm LED and Power LED start.)
